Analysis
In 2023, atmospheric deposition — cropland nitrogen per unit area in European Union (27) stood at 9.24 kg/ha.
The figure is up 2.0% over ten years.
Over the whole period, atmospheric deposition — cropland nitrogen per unit area in European Union (27) peaked at 11.93 kg/ha in 1980 and was at its lowest, 8.06 kg/ha, in 1961.
European Union (27) ranks 5th of 29 groups on this measure, in the top quarter.
The long-run direction has been consistently falling across the 63 years of available data.
Averages by decade
| Decade | Average | Lowest | Highest | Years |
|---|---|---|---|---|
| 1960s | 8.81 kg/ha | 8.06 kg/ha | 9.59 kg/ha | 9 |
| 1970s | 10.67 kg/ha | 9.81 kg/ha | 11.66 kg/ha | 10 |
| 1980s | 11.46 kg/ha | 11.18 kg/ha | 11.93 kg/ha | 10 |
| 1990s | 9.85 kg/ha | 8.89 kg/ha | 11.74 kg/ha | 10 |
| 2000s | 9.42 kg/ha | 9.17 kg/ha | 9.69 kg/ha | 10 |
| 2010s | 9.08 kg/ha | 8.84 kg/ha | 9.29 kg/ha | 10 |
| 2020s | 9.23 kg/ha | 9.22 kg/ha | 9.24 kg/ha | 4 |

About this data
The Cropland Nutrient balance domain contains information on the flows of nitrogen, phosphorus, and potassium from mineral fertilizer, manure applied, atmospheric deposition, crop removal, and biological fixation over cropland and per unit area of cropland. The flows are aggregated to total inputs and total outputs, from which the overall nutrient balance and nutrient use efficiency on cropland are calculated. Statistics are disseminated in units of tonnes and in kg/ha, as appropriate. Nutrient use efficiency is expressed as a fraction (%).
